Chain-free three-bed Victorian end-terrace
A three-bedroom end-of-terrace Victorian home offered chain-free on Brook Street, presented with neutral decor and modern fixtures. The property has recent rewiring, gas central heating and UPVC double glazing, making it ready for occupation or letting with minimal immediate work.
The house is sold with a tenant in situ on a 12-month contract paying £525 pcm — a clear income stream for investors but meaning vacant possession is not available on completion. The rear yard is larger than average for the street, providing outdoor space and scope to improve kerb appeal or add rental-appeal enhancements.
Internally rooms are modest in scale across approximately 754 sq ft; the layout suits first-time buyers or investors seeking a straightforward let. On-street parking, fast broadband and excellent mobile signal add practical appeal. Buyers should note the property sits in a very deprived area, which can affect rental levels and resale prospects.
The sale information advises buyers to verify measurements, services and appliances independently. While the property is presented well, it offers clear potential for value-add refurbishment and refurbishment-led rental uplift rather than a premium turnkey home.
